The story of the 2018 Thai drama (also known as The Pink Sin ) is a classic "slap-and-kiss" melodrama centered on the toxic yet transformative relationship between Patsakorn (Peat) and Kangsadan (Kiew) . The Encounter and the Misunderstanding
The story begins with Peat, a wealthy and cold-hearted heir who harbors deep resentment toward his father, Nai, whom he blames for his mother's unhappy life and eventual death from cancer. Peat's worldview is shaken when he meets Kiew, a bright and optimistic college student. They experience a spark of "love at first sight," but this is quickly extinguished by a series of misunderstandings.
The story concludes with Peat finally letting go of his resentment and "stepping into the light" to be with Kiew, though the ending is often viewed by fans as a "guilty pleasure" due to the extreme drama and the speed of Peat's repentance.
